逐浪云主机

立即开通

逐浪CMS对用户注册字段正则的自由定义(注册字段必填)

作者: 发布时间:2020-08-07 来源:本站原创 点击数:

在逐浪CMS中,经常会遇到自由字段增加功能。这也是逐浪CMS的强大特色,比如注册页加字段:
在这里插入图片描述

如果加了这段,如何定义其正则呢?

其实很简单,只要编辑Areas\User\Views\Index\Register.cshtml文件
加上你的字段正则就行,如下:

        validate.zl_init($("form"), {
            rules: {
                TxtUserName: { required: true },
                TxtPassword: { required: true },
                TxtPwdConfirm: { required: true, equalTo: "#TxtPassword" },
                userType: { required: true },
                userTypeTest: { required: true },
                userTypeTwoTest: {exec:/[^_IOZSVa-z\W]{2}\d{6}[^_IOZSVa-z\W]{10}/g},
        selcoutry: { required: true } /照此加字段
            },
            messages: {
                TxtUserName: { required: "用户名不能为空" },
                TxtPassword: { required: "密码不能为空" },
                TxtPwdConfirm: { required: "确认密码不能为空", equalTo: "必须同于密码" },
                userType: { required: "身份不能为空" },
                userTypTest: { required: "身份内容不能为空" },
                userTypeTwoTest: { exec: "统一社会信用代码格式错误" },
        selcoutry: { required: "省市县选择不能为空" } //照此加字段
            },
本文责任编辑: 加入会员收藏夹 点此参与评论>>
复制本网址-发给QQ/微信上的朋友